Skip to content

Main#1

Open
fedchuna wants to merge 77 commits intomainfrom
main
Open

Main#1
fedchuna wants to merge 77 commits intomainfrom
main

Commits

Commits on Nov 17, 2025

Commits on Nov 23, 2025

Commits on Nov 24, 2025